The main differences between cheesecake and fennel

  • Cheesecake is richer in vitamin B2 and selenium, yet fennel is richer in vitamin K, vitamin C, fiber, potassium, and vitamin A.
  • Daily need coverage for saturated fat for cheesecake is 49% higher.

Food types used in this article are Cheesecake commercially prepared and Fennel, bulb, raw.

All nutrients comparison - raw data values

Nutrient Cheesecake Fennel DV% diff.
Vitamin K 4.4µg 62.8µg 49%
Saturated fat 9.921g 0.09g 45%
Fats 22.5g 0.2g 34%
Monounsaturated fat 8.634g 0.068g 21%
Cholesterol 55mg 0mg 18%
Sodium 438mg 52mg 17%
Calories 321kcal 31kcal 15%
Vitamin C 0.4mg 12mg 13%
Vitamin B2 0.193mg 0.032mg 12%
Vitamin A 159µg 48µg 12%
Fiber 0.4g 3.1g 11%
Polyunsaturated fat 1.602g 0.169g 10%
Potassium 90mg 414mg 10%
Protein 5.5g 1.24g 9%
Selenium 5.2µg 0.7µg 8%
Vitamin B12 0.17µg 0µg 7%
Vitamin B5 0.571mg 0.232mg 7%
Choline 45.9mg 13.2mg 6%
Carbs 25.5g 7.3g 6%
Phosphorus 93mg 50mg 6%
Copper 0.02mg 0.066mg 5%
Zinc 0.51mg 0.2mg 3%
Vitamin B3 0.195mg 0.64mg 3%
Vitamin D 0.5µg 0µg 3%
Vitamin D 18IU 0IU 2%
Folate 18µg 27µg 2%
Vitamin B1 0.028mg 0.01mg 2%
Manganese 0.14mg 0.191mg 2%
Magnesium 11mg 17mg 1%
Iron 0.63mg 0.73mg 1%
Net carbs 25.1g 4.2g N/A
Calcium 51mg 49mg 0%
Sugar 21.8g 3.93g N/A
Vitamin E 0.56mg 0.58mg 0%
Vitamin B6 0.052mg 0.047mg 0%
